Potential Threats
Prior to starting a clinical weight loss program, it's prudent to be aware of the prospective threats involved. While Click At this website can be efficient, there are specific dangers to take into consideration.
One possible risk is the growth of dietary deficiencies because of a limited diet regimen or decreased food consumption. This can bring about wellness concerns otherwise thoroughly monitored by healthcare specialists. Furthermore, some weight-loss medicines or procedures might have side effects such as queasiness, diarrhea, or sleeplessness. It is essential to discuss these possible side effects with your doctor before beginning any type of weight-loss program.
Another risk to be knowledgeable about is the opportunity of regaining the weight after finishing the program. Without correct way of living modifications and recurring support, it can be testing to preserve weight loss in the long-term. Furthermore, fast weight loss can often cause muscle loss, which can negatively affect your metabolic rate.
It's essential to comprehend these risks and job carefully with your healthcare provider to decrease them while maximizing the benefits of your weight management trip.
